Wakulla County School District services an approximate student population of 4,689 in pre-kindergarten through twelfth grade. With 257 full-time classroom teachers, the district's overall student/teacher ratio is 18.2:1. There are 11 schools associated with the agency, which is classified as being in or near a rural area (Crawfordville, FL). Wakulla County School District allocates approximately $3,169 per pupil for instructional expenses.
